Mael
Also spelled: Maël, Mal
Pronunciation: MY-el
Meaning
prince, chief
Origin
Welsh, Breton, Old Celtic

Famous People Named Mael
- Mael Mórdha mac Murchada, 11th-century King of Leinster
- Mael Isu Ua hAinmere, 12th-century Archbishop of Cashel
- Mael Coluim, several Scottish kings (anglicized as Malcolm)
- Mael Ruba, 7th-century Irish saint
